Amanda Anisimova vs Tatjana Maria prediction

Amanda Anisimova defeated Qinwen Zheng in three sets to reach the final of Queen’s. It looked to be running smoothly for the eighth seed as she went a set and a break up but Zheng recovered to force a decider. A topsy-turvy third set went the way of the American, who can now pick up a second title of the season after winning the Qatar Open in the middle of February. 

She will face Tatjana Maria after the German continued her incredible run at the tournament, defeating another Grand Slam champion in the form of Madison Keys. The 37-year-old became the oldest woman to reach a WTA 500 final after beating Keys 6-3 7-6. She was on a nine-match losing streak heading into the event but she has now won six matches in a row including qualifying.

Maria has always been effective on the grass, having made the semi-finals of Wimbledon in 2022 and picked up a title on the surface in Mallorca seven years ago. This will be their first match on the main tour but they have played once before in the first-round of qualifying in Beijing in 2018, with Maria coming out on top.

Despite Anisimova being far higher ranked, Maria has played inspired tennis all week and beaten a number of strong players. We predict a close one.
